摘要以THJ-2型高级过程控制系统实验装置中的水箱液位为研究对象,采用数字信号处理器TMS320F28335芯片作为系统的核心,以CCS作为DSP的软件开发环境,运用C语言进行编程,编写采样程序,实现实时液位信号采集。以恒流源输出电流信号作为水箱液位检测实验的输入信号,搭建了一套基于DSP的液位数据采集系统,设计了系统硬件、软件并调试运行,实现了对多路模拟信号的实时采样,并分析实验数据,测量值相对误差比较小,表明数据采集系统采样的精度比较高;实际相对误差比较小,说明采样结果可信度高;方差也较小,说明采样数据较稳定。19007
关键词 DSP 液位检测 数据采集 软件设计
毕业设计说明书(毕业论文)外文摘要
Title The Software Design of Tank Water Level Real-time Detection System Based on DSP
Abstract
Type in THJ-2 Advanced Process Control System Experimental devices for the detection of tank water level, using a digital signal processor TMS320F28335 chip as the core of the system, and CCS as the DSP software development environment, the sampling procedures were written by C programming language , to realize real-time signal acquisition of level. A constant current source output current signal as tank water level input signal detection experiments, build a level of data acquisition system based on DSP, the design of the system hardware, software and commissioning, to achieve a real-time multi-channel analog signal sampling . Experiment to get the tank water level data and analysis of experimental data, measuring the relative error is relatively small, indicating that the accuracy of the data acquisition system sampling is relatively high; actual relative error is relatively small, the sampling results with high reliability; variance is small, the sampled data is stable.
Keywords DSP Level detection Data collection Software design
目 次
1 绪论 1
1.1 课题研究背景 1
1.2 液位检测国内外研究现状 1
1.3 液位检测中的DSP技术 2
1.4 本课题的主要工作 3
2 水箱液位检测系统硬件设计 5
2.1 整体硬件系统 5
2.2 水箱液位数据采集系统 5
2.3 THJ-2型高级过程控制系统实验装置简介 6
2.4 DSP芯片TMS320F28335 6
2.5 HDSP-XDS510USB仿真器 9
3 水箱液位检测系统软件设计 10
3.1 软件主程序设计 10
3.2 液位信号采集 13
3.3 数据转换 16
3.4 数据存储 17
3.5软件调试运行 18
4 实验数据分析 20
4.1 液位数据处理 21
4.2 误差分析 22
4.3 实验测量小结 23
结论 25
致谢 26
参考文献 27
1 绪论
1.1 课题研究背景
液位是指积存于各种容器内的液体表面高度及所在的位置,如油罐、水箱、水库、水塔等容器内所储的液体表面的位置或高度。液位检测是过程控制技术的一个重要组成部分,在国民经济发展上起着非常重要的作用。液位检测主要应用于石油、化工、食品等涉及生产和生活的各个领域。在许多工业生产的过程中,常常需要测量各种固体、液体物料的高度、体积等参数,但是由于测量的是瞬时的动态信号,以及受到诸多环境因素的影响,数据的精确性、稳定性和可靠性会降低。要使液位数值能够及时反馈,消除控制上的延迟,减少因液体量过多或者没能及时补充而导致资源的浪费或生产出现异常,需要对液位进行实时的精确控制。 DSP水箱液位实时检测系统的软件设计:http://www.751com.cn/zidonghua/lunwen_40191.html